The Dental Admission Test (DAT) is the first of many tests you will encounter on your journey to becoming a dentist. This hour-long webinar reviews the following includes an extensive Q&A at the end:
· Scheduling the DAT (when, where, and how)
· Overview of the four DAT sections
· Study tips from two dental students who recently went through the process of applying to dental school
· DAT study materials and resources
· Tips for test day
